The most expensive mistake a Henderson, Nevada homeowner can make regarding their roof is delaying necessary repairs or replacements, which often leads to secondary damage that is significantly more costly to fix. Ignoring a small leak, for example, can result in extensive water damage to the roof deck, insulation, ceilings, and even the structural framing of your home, especially with the intense sun and occasional heavy rains we experience in the Mojave Desert region. Furthermore, neglecting routine maintenance can cause roofing materials to degrade prematurely, compromising their ability to protect your property from the elements and potentially leading to a full roof replacement sooner than anticipated. The professionals we work with emphasize that addressing roofing issues promptly is an investment in your home's long-term structural integrity and value. This proactive approach prevents minor problems from escalating into major, expensive catastrophes. Corrugated metal roofing features a distinct wavy pattern that provides excellent strength and water runoff capability. It is frequently used for sheds, garages, or homes with a rustic aesthetic. You need to call for service if you see dented panels, missing screws, or if the metal has started to corrode significantly. Because this material relies on tight seals at the fasteners, keeping those hardware points secure is essential to prevent interior leaks during heavy wind or rain.

A standing seam roof is a type of metal roofing characterized by raised seams that interlock to create a continuous, watertight surface. In Henderson, Nevada, standing seam roofs are an excellent choice due to their exceptional durability, wind resistance, and ability to reflect solar heat, which is crucial in our desert climate. Professionals install these systems with meticulous attention to detail, ensuring proper fastening and sealing to withstand high winds and intense sunlight, offering a long-lasting and energy-efficient roofing solution for your home.
For Henderson, Nevada, the best roof shingles are typically those designed for high-heat environments and strong winds. Architectural or dimensional asphalt shingles with enhanced UV resistance and robust adhesive strips offer good durability. Professionals also recommend synthetic shingles or metal roofing options like standing seam systems for superior longevity and energy efficiency in our desert climate. The key is selecting materials that can withstand intense solar radiation and occasional monsoon storms, ensuring a reliable and long-lasting roof.
Polycarbonate roof panels are a lightweight, impact-resistant material often used for patios, sunrooms, or skylights in Henderson, Nevada. They offer good light transmission while providing UV protection. While not typically used for entire residential roofs, professionals may install them for specific applications where durability and clarity are desired. It's important to ensure they are installed correctly with appropriate sealing and fastening to withstand our desert winds and temperature fluctuations, providing a functional and aesthetically pleasing covering.

While often referred to as 'tin roofing,' modern metal roofs are typically made from galvanized steel, aluminum, or copper. For Henderson, Nevada, steel or aluminum roofing, especially in a standing seam configuration, is an excellent choice. These materials offer superior durability, wind resistance, and solar reflectivity compared to traditional 'tin.' Professionals ensure proper installation with coatings resistant to UV and heat, making them a highly effective and long-lasting option for our desert climate, far outperforming older tin materials.
The best roof sealants for Henderson, Nevada's climate are high-quality, UV-stable, and heat-resistant formulations, such as silicone or advanced polymer-based sealants. These materials are designed to withstand extreme temperatures and intense solar radiation without degrading or cracking, which is crucial in our desert environment. Professionals use these sealants to repair small leaks, seal seams, and properly flash penetrations, ensuring a durable, watertight barrier against moisture and protecting your home from the harsh elements. Their flexibility ensures a long-lasting seal.
Key considerations for roofing in Henderson, Nevada, include selecting materials that can withstand intense solar radiation, extreme heat, and occasional monsoon storms. Professionals often recommend highly reflective metal roofing, such as standing seam systems, or impact-resistant asphalt shingles with enhanced UV protection. Proper ventilation is also critical to manage heat buildup in the attic space. Ensuring the roofing system is securely fastened to resist high winds is paramount. A properly installed roof is essential for protecting your home from the harsh desert environment.
